Water-related issues can result in significant structural damage and health risks, making well timed intervention crucial. In this context, understanding the differences between water removal and water extraction turns into essential for effective remediation and recovery efforts. These processes, whereas carefully linked, serve distinct purposes and require various approaches.


Water removal typically refers back to the initial phase of coping with undesirable water, the place the first goal is to do away with any standing water present in an area. This process often occurs after flooding, pipe bursts, or different water intrusion incidents. The focus right here is on eliminating visible water to reduce additional damage and to create a safer surroundings.


On the other hand, water extraction is a more technical and specialised process that follows water removal. This stage involves the meticulous removal of moisture from surfaces and materials. Water extraction is crucial for stopping mold development and structural points that may come up from residual moisture. It requires specialised gear and skilled professionals to make sure thorough moisture removal from carpets, walls, and furnishings.


The methods concerned in water removal are sometimes simpler and extra direct. Use of pumps and vacuums is frequent for eliminating massive volumes of water quickly. This phase is crucial for fast response, especially when coping with intensive flooding situations. Simply put, the emphasis is on velocity to mitigate damage.

In distinction, water extraction employs advanced techniques that will include the use of industrial-grade dehumidifiers, air movers, and moisture meters. This meticulous method aims for more complete drying to keep away from future issues. It is significant for ensuring that the affected areas return to their pre-damaged state.


The equipment used in each processes differs in complexity and purpose. For water removal, tools such as submersible pumps and wet vacuums are typical. These are designed for efficiency in eradicating large amounts of water rapidly. Grabbing a vacuum and cleansing up may suffice for minor spills, but in depth damage calls for more robust machinery.


For water extraction, strategies often include thermal imaging cameras and hygrometers to measure humidity ranges. These tools enable professionals to establish hidden pockets of moisture that would lead to long-term damage. This stage requires a extra detailed understanding of supplies affected by water intrusion and their drying wants.

Timeframes for both processes can vary considerably. Water removal is commonly accomplished quite rapidly, sometimes within hours, relying on the severity of the water intrusion. This immediate action is crucial for limiting damage and starting the restoration process.


Water extraction, nonetheless, can take a number of days and even longer, particularly in larger properties or those with vital moisture retention points. The duration is decided by varied components, together with the extent of water damage, humidity levels, and the supplies involved. The aim is to make sure every little thing is completely dried and treated before transferring on to repairs.


The consequences of not conducting each water removal and extraction correctly can be extreme. Unattended water can result in structural damage, which could require costly repairs. Mold progress is one other important concern that can emerge from lingering moisture. This poses not only a structural risk but additionally well being dangers to inhabitants.


In industrial or business settings, the consequences could be even more pronounced. Prolonged water exposure can disrupt enterprise operations, resulting in financial losses. This highlights the significance of recognizing the necessity for both water removal and extraction as integral elements of effective water damage remediation.
